I drive an HJ-60 with a diesel 2H engine. I was wondering if all of the parts are interchangeable other than the engine and engine parts. In other words, are the transmissions, rear end, wheels, body parts, etc. all interchangeable? I don't know much about the FJ-60.

Were they made exactly the same other than the engines?
 
Yes and no*.

But, to answer your question: Transmission: yes. Rear end: yes. Wheels: yes. Body parts: yes (except the gassers have fender vents).

Spend an hour on Specter Off Road's on-line catalogue, and see ho many parts are available with different numbers for the diesels.

Outside of what's under the hood, the only major differences are the entire fuel system (from the fuel filler neck to the engine), the dash indicators and components that relate to the glow/ignition.

The answer to your last question is no, but only in ways relating to the difference in the fuel. Swaps are not uncommon.
